  • Content Moderation:
  • User-generated information, such as text, photographs, videos, audio, and user profiles, should be reviewed, analysed, and categorised in accordance with the policies and guidelines that have been set.
  • It is necessary to identify and remove content that violates the terms of service. This includes, but is not limited to, anything that contains hate speech, harassment, misinformation, graphic violence, sexual exploitation, and criminal activity.
  • Apply techniques and processes for content moderation in a manner that is both efficient and accurate.
  • Policy Enforcement:
  • Gain an understanding of the complex and ever-changing client rules and requirements, and apply them in a consistent manner to a variety of situations.
  • Investigate the reported problems, user behaviour, and content that has been identified by the system in order to identify any policy breaches.
  • The appropriate enforcement steps, such as the removal of content, the suspension of accounts, or warnings, should be taken in accordance with the protocols that have been established.
  • Issue Resolution & Escalation:
  • Find solutions to both simple and complex trust and safety problems that have been reported by users or discovered via the use of internal tools.
  • In the event that it is necessary, escalate concerns that are either critical or ambiguous to senior associates, team leads, or specialised teams (such as legal or law enforcement response organisations).
  • The internal stakeholders should be informed in a transparent and objective manner about the choices and actions regarding the policy.
  • Investigation & Analysis:
  • It is important to conduct exhaustive investigations into occurrences that have been reported, evaluating data and information obtained from a variety of sources in order to detect patterns of abuse, fraud, or other instances of harmful behaviour.
  • Contribute to the identification of new patterns in the behaviour of hostile individuals and infractions of policies.
  • Quality Assurance & Process Improvement:
  • Include yourself in the procedures of quality assurance by offering feedback on the decisions made about content filtering and highlighting areas that could use improvement.
  • Make a contribution to the enhancement of workflows, tools, and rules in order to improve the efficiency and efficacy of trust and safety operations.
  • Stay up to date on the latest industry best practices and emerging risks in the realm of internet safety.
  • User Advocacy (Internal):
  • Make sure that the policies and measures taken to enforce them are fair and that they contribute to a great user experience. Act as an internal champion for the user community.
  • Collaboration:
  • Establish productive working relationships with teams that span many functional areas, such as product, engineering, legal, and customer support, in order to address concerns regarding trust and safety and to include safety measures in the development of the platform.

FAQs & Answers

1. Which skills are absolutely necessary for the position of Trust and Safety Associate?

Being detail-orientated, having a firm understanding of laws and processes, and being able to evaluate data are all important for success. In addition to having great communication and problem-solving abilities, these are also essential.

2. What kind of contribution does a Trust and Safety Associate make to the trust that users have in a platform?

Trust and Safety Associates are integral to the process of ensuring that users are provided with a safe and secure environment. They contribute to the development and upkeep of trust by enforcing policies, conducting investigations into violations, and providing timely responses to issues.

3. Are you able to provide light on the difficulties that Trust & Safety Associates encounter in the course of their responsibilities on a daily basis?

The management of complicated situations that call for prompt decisions, the maintenance of a balance between enforcement and user experience, the constant monitoring of emerging risks, and the responsible management of sensitive user data are some of the problems that must be overcome.

4. What are some ways that one can be ready for an interview for the role of Trust and Safety Associate?

In order to properly prepare, you should extensively understand the policies and guidelines of the platform, simulate scenarios that include the enforcement of regulations, display your analytical skills, and demonstrate that you are able to prioritise user safety.

5. What kinds of methods do Trust and Safety Associates work together with different teams that are part of an organisation?

Associates of Trust and Safety frequently work together with other teams, such as those responsible for product development, legal matters, customer service, and data analytics. The efficient enforcement of policies, the prompt resolution of issues, and the ongoing enhancement of safety measures are all accomplished through this teamwork.
